WebAt Home - The first place where you can begin to do your genealogical research is at home. Valuable information can be found in newspaper clippings, military service records, birth and death records, marriage licenses, divorce records, family bibles, personal journals, diaries, letters, scrapbooks, backs of pictures and other documents. WebIf you’ve taken an AncestryDNA® test, we can split up your matches by the two sides of your family—without your parents taking AncestryDNA tests. To see your matches split up, go to your list of matches and select the By parent tab at the top. How we split up your matches We split up your matches based on your DNA (not family trees). WebJun 27, 2024 · The chart above shows how much of a particular generation of ancestors’ DNA you would inherit if each generation between you and that ancestor inherited exactly 50% of that ancestor’s DNA from their parent. WebTo determine if you are eligible for membership in a federally recognized tribe, contact the tribe, or tribes, you claim ancestry from. It is the individual tribes who set tribal enrollment requirements.
